http://www.dadbm.com/roadmap-oracle-database-releases/ WebOracle or OracleDB is a relational database management system developed and marketed by the Oracle Corporation. It was the first RDBMS designed for data warehousing and enterprise grid computing. It comes in five editions: Enterprise, Standard, Express, Oracle Lite, and Personal.

WebThe first RDBMS software sold was Multics Relational Data Store around June 1 9 7 6 1976 1 9 7 6. In 1 9 7 9 1979 1 9 7 9 Oracle was released by Oracle Corporation, the then Relational Software. Some other examples of an RDBMS would be SAP Sybase ASE , IBM Db2 , Informix , etc.

WebFirst normal form ( 1NF) is a property of a relation in a relational database. A relation is in first normal form if and only if no attribute domain has relations as elements.
